SB27 by Campbell (Relating to the mental health program for veterans and to the authority to establish a trauma affected veterans clinical care and research center at The University of Texas Health Science Center at San Antonio.), Conference Committee Report

No significant fiscal implication to the State is anticipated.

The bill would amend the Education Code to authorize The University of Texas (UT) System Board of Regents to establish the National Center for Warrior Resiliency at The University of Texas Health Science Center at San Antonio. The Center would be established to provide clinical care and research of issues relating to combat-related post-traumatic stress disorder and comorbid conditions. The bill would allow the UT System Board of Regents to solicit, accept, and administer gifts and grants from any public or private source for the Center.

The bill would also amend the Health and Safety Code Chapter 1001 to require the Health and Human Services Commission (HHSC) to include training and technical assistance for peer service coordinators and licensed mental health professionals in the mental health program for veterans.

The bill would take effect September 1, 2017.



Local Government Impact

No significant fiscal implication to units of local government is anticipated.
